3x18 D.O.C. Original Air Date: April 25, 2007 Centric: Sun centric Directed by: Frederick E.O. Toye Written by: Edward Kitsis & Adam Horowitz Summary: When Sun discovers what happens to pregnant women on the Island, she demands answers from Juliet. Meanwhile Desmond, Hurley, Charlie and Jin try to save the life of the injured parachutist. (tv.com) Trailer:
